How Do You Verify Swedish-Made SKF Bearings Are Genuine?
Serial number traceability and official app-based verification are the two non-negotiable steps. Visual inspection alone is no longer sufficient. Counterfeit packaging has reached a level where even experienced warehouse staff struggle to spot differences without tools. The manufacturer provides a dedicated SKF Authenticate application that reads the QR code or data matrix on the bearing packaging and cross-references it against the production database. Beyond the app, the serial number etched on the bearing itself must correspond to an outbound logistics record from the manufacturer’s production facilities. Genuine units carry a unique identifier that links to the factory’s dispatch log. If a supplier cannot produce this linkage—or dismisses the request as unnecessary—that is your first red flag.

What Happens When You Install Refurbished SKF Bearings?
Cage embrittlement, raceway precision deviation, and uncontrolled internal clearance lead to early field failure—often well before the expected service interval. Refurbished bearings are not simply "used." They have been subjected to unknown operating conditions, possible overheating, and incomplete re-machining. The manufacturer’s original heat treatment and surface finish specifications cannot be replicated in a typical workshop environment. In the palm oil mill case I mentioned earlier, the SKF 22320 spherical roller bearing failed because the polyamide cage had lost its toughness. Under the heavy radial loads and moderate misalignment typical of press roller applications, the cage fractured, allowing the rollers to skew and lock the inner ring to the shaft. The entire press section had to be disassembled.
Common failure signatures in refurbished units include:
- Brittle cage material. Original cage polymers or stamped steel cages lose integrity after exposure to high temperature or improper cleaning solvents during refurbishment.
- Raceway surface irregularities. Re-grinding without controlled finishing leaves micro-roughness that accelerates fatigue spalling.
- Inconsistent internal clearance. Refurbishers rarely measure and set clearance to the original specification. Too-tight clearance causes overheating; too-loose clearance causes vibration and skidding.

How to Cross-Reference SKF Models with Other Brands?
A complete interchange table covering SKF, NSK, FAG, TIMKEN, NTN, and KOYO ensures correct model selection when replacing OEM-specified bearings across brands. Industrial equipment often arrives with bearings from multiple original equipment manufacturers. When maintenance teams need to source replacements, they must confirm dimensional equivalence, internal specification match, and performance class compatibility—not just outer dimensions. Cross-referencing is not as simple as matching bore diameter and outer diameter. Key parameters that must align include:
- Internal clearance class. A bearing with the same external dimensions but a different clearance class will behave differently under thermal expansion.
- Cage design and material. Sheet steel, polyamide, or machined brass cages affect speed capability, noise, and lubricant retention.
- Precision class. P0, P6, P5—selecting a lower precision class than the original specification reduces service life in demanding applications.
- Seal or shield type. Rubber contact seals, metal shields, or open designs must match the environmental and lubrication requirements.

What Documents Confirm Country-of-Origin for Import Clearance?
A complete document package—certificate of origin, factory outbound record, and distributor authorization letter—is required to confirm origin and clear customs without delay. Many importing countries require proof that the goods originate from the declared country, especially when preferential tariff treatment is claimed. For SKF bearings, the country of origin is not limited to Sweden. The manufacturer operates production facilities across multiple countries, and the origin declaration must match the actual production location documented in the outbound record. The three essential documents are:
- Certificate of Origin. Issued by the relevant chamber of commerce or government authority in the exporting country, confirming where the goods were manufactured. This must align with the factory code on the bearing packaging.
- Factory Outbound Record. A document from the manufacturer’s logistics system confirming that the specific batch and serial numbers were dispatched from a named production facility. This is the link between the physical product and the manufacturer’s controlled supply chain.
- Distributor Authorization Letter. A current, valid letter from the manufacturer confirming that the supplying entity is an authorized distributor for the relevant territory. This confirms that the stock entered the supply chain through the manufacturer’s controlled channel.
A buyer in East Africa once received a shipment of bearings where the certificate of origin declared Sweden, but the factory code on the packaging corresponded to a facility in another region. The customs authority flagged the discrepancy, and the shipment was held for weeks pending clarification. The supplier could not produce a matching outbound record. The buyer had to arrange return shipping and source replacement stock from an authorized distributor at a higher total cost.
